Maintaining and Replacing Wheel Bearings on the 2018 Ford Kuga

Your 2018 Ford Kuga is a vehicle equipped with essential components that ensure its smooth operation, one of which is the wheel bearings. These small but mighty components play a critical role in keeping your wheels spinning smoothly and efficiently. If you're keen to keep your Kuga roadworthy and safe, paying attention to the condition of your wheel bearings should be part of your regular car maintenance routine.

Wheel bearings are not a new invention. They're a fundamental part of vehicle mechanics, providing the first line of contact between your car and the road. As ball bearings or roller bearings that fit snugly into hubs, they reduce friction and allow your wheels to spin at high speed with as little resistance as possible. Given their crucial role, being aware of how to maintain and replace them when necessary is invaluable.

  • Regular Inspection: It's wise to routinely inspect your wheel bearings for signs of wear and tear. If your vehicle is making unusual noises like grinding or humming while driving, particularly during turns, it might be symptomatic of worn-out bearings.
  • Listen for Noise: One of the tell-tale signs of a problematic wheel bearing is noise. A growling or rumbling sound, particularly noticeable when changing direction or speed, could be a signal that your bearings need some attention.
  • Vibration and Pulling: If you notice that your steering wheel vibrates or the car pulls to one side when you're on a straight and even road, these can also be indicators of compromised wheel bearings that require inspection.

When it comes to replacing the wheel bearings on your 2018 Ford Kuga, it's a task that requires some mechanical insight but can also be handled by a trusted automotive technician. Here are essential steps and considerations you should know about when arranging to replace the wheel bearings:

  1. Acquire the Right Parts: It's important to procure the correct wheel bearings compatible with the 2018 Ford Kuga to avoid any mishaps during the replacement process.
  2. Lift and Secure Your Vehicle: Properly lift your vehicle using a jack and secure it on stands to ensure your safety while accessing the wheel bearings.
  3. Wheel and Brake Removal: Remove the wheel and brake components to expose the hub assembly and allow access to the wheel bearings.
  4. Hub Assembly: Once the hub is exposed, carefully dismantle it to reach the bearings. This might require specific tools that may not be part of a basic toolkit.
  5. Replace and Reassemble: Switch out the old bearings for new ones, ensuring they're seated correctly, and reassemble the hub and brake components. Every piece should be properly secured and torqued to the specifications in the vehicle's manual.

Post-replacement, keeping an ear out for any odd noises during your first drive is prudent as it might indicate parts were not secured properly. Once satisfied, regular check-ups should continue to prevent any future problems. As general advice, wheel bearings generally need replacing every 136,000 to 160,000 kilometres, but this varies depending on usage conditions.

Additionally, wheel bearings should not be lubricated as part of maintenance. They come with specified grease and seals that are designed to last their lifetime unless there's a failure. Excessive exposure to water, mud, or road salt can accelerate wear on your bearings, making it beneficial to manage and control these factors where possible.

As part of your broader vehicle maintenance, taking care of your wheel bearings means fewer complications down the line. A smooth ride is not just about comfort but safety too.
